This script was made for studying data manipulation of Django database using shell
You can use it by copying content into Django shell directly or putting this script into folder with manage.py and importing it in a shell.
To import script in a shell use command:
from script import *
To get all children from db use function get_all_children:
all_chilren = get_all_children()
To get child use function get_child with argument child_name. Use unique name of a child to pass it.
child = get_child(child_name="Фролов Иван")
To get all marks of a child use function get_marks with only one compulsory argument child_name.
all_marks = get_marks(child_name="Фролов Иван")
To get bad marks use function get_marks. You should provide it with two arguments: first positional argument child_name is compulsory, second optional argument point_lte serves to filter marks by their value accordingly less or equal than value passed in the argument. (default value of point_lte is 5)
bad_marks = get_marks(child_name="Фролов Иван", points_lte=3)
To fix marks use function fix_marks. It has first positional argument child_name which is compulsory and two optional arguments: point_lte (default value is 3) and first (default value is "no"). To fix all bad marks just provide function with child_name:
fixed_marks_number = fix_marks(child_name="Фролов Иван")
The function will return the number of bad marks were fixed.
To get all chastisements use function get_notes without arguments:
bad_notes = get_notes()
To get chastisements of a child use function get_notes() with argument child_name:
bad_notes = get_notes(child_name="Фролов Иван")
To remove chastisments of a child use function remove_chastisements with child_name argument:
removed_chastisements_number = remove_chastisements(child_name="Фролов Иван")
To get all lessons use functions get_lessons without arguments:
all_lessons = get_lessons()
To get lessons of a child provide function with child_name argument:
lessons = get_lessons(child_name="Фролов Иван")
To get child lessons of certain subject use optional argument subject:
math_lessons = get_lessons(child_name="Фролов Иван", subject="Математика")
To get certain lesson of child use get_lesson function with three positional arguments child_name, subject, date:
lesson = get_lesson("Фролов Иван", "Математика", "2018-10-01")
To create one commendation for certain lesson use create_commendation fumction with four arguments child_name, subject, words, date:
created_commendation = create_commendation("Фролов Иван", "Математика", "Хвалю", "2018-10-01")
